Team / Role Overview
This exciting opportunity is responsible for leading the growing technical support team for OTC Derivatives and Margin processing applications during the EMEA business hours. The successful candidate will ensure end‑to‑end uptime of the applications in scope, interface with primary stakeholders in the region, and manage day‑to‑day work allocation of the team staff. This role offers the chance to lead a multicultural team located over 2‑3 locations and influence the global operational effectiveness of a larger group supporting the business.

What we’ll need from you
- Experience supporting margin processing and/or OTC derivatives and/or securities settlement applications in capital markets.
- Hands‑on leader in troubleshooting system issues, leading triage calls and root cause analysis.
- Practical problem solving and strategic thinking skills, prior experience in crisis management and user frontline support for business‑critical platforms.
- Demonstrated leadership, interpersonal skills, and relationship building skills.
- Service‑oriented attitude; ability to work in a fast‑paced environment.
- Proficient using basic technical tools and systems with respect to IT service management.
- Good interpersonal and communication skills; ability to articulate business/material impact of technical system failures, enhancements or capabilities to non‑technical users; ability to influence/convince senior stakeholders on mandate progress updates.
